NeonMind Announces Creation of Medical Clinics Advisory Board to Guide Planning and

Operation of Company-Branded Clinics Across Canada

Vancouver, British Columbia--(Newsfile Corp. - May 26, 2021) - NeonMind Biosciences Inc. (CSE: NEON)

(OTC Pink: NMDBF) (FSE: 6UF) ("NeonMind"), an integrated drug development and wellness company

focused on the potential therapeutic uses of psilocybin for treating obesity and weight management conditions, is

pleased to announce the formation of a Medical Clinic Advisory Board to guide the planning and operation of

NeonMind branded clinics across Canada. Members of the advisory board will be comprised of experts on

provincial and local health care access and advocacy, ketamine treatment and psychotherapy protocols, and

clinical operations, strategy, and growth.

Currently, ketamine and esketamine may legally be prescribed and administered in Canadian medical clinics,

however there is a need for these clinics and treatments to be tailored to community and local health needs. As

psychedelic drug development and treatment programs evolve to include additional psychedelic-enhanced

therapies with substances like psilocybin, NeonMind will be positioned to have the infrastructure in place to

safely and effectively administer these treatments.

About NeonMind Biosciences Inc.

NeonMind is engaged in preclinical research to develop potential clinical treatments and wellness products to

address obesity and weight management conditions and to promote health and wellness. The Company operates

three divisions: (i) a pharmaceutical division engaged in drug development of psychedelic compounds with two

lead psilocybin-based drug candidates targeting obesity; (ii) a medical services division focused on launching

specialty mental health clinics that integrate psychedelic therapeutics into traditional psychotherapy settings; and

(iii) a consumer products division that currently sells mushroom-infused products to promote health and

wellness.

In its pharmaceutical division, NeonMind has two distinct psilocybin drug development programs targeting

obesity. In its pharmaceutical division, NeonMind has two distinct psilocybin drug development programs

targeting obesity. NeonMind's first drug candidate employs psilocybin as an agonist to the serotonin receptor 5-

HT2A, which is involved in the hallucinogenic effect of psychedelics. The Company's second drug candidate

employs low-dose psilocybin as an agonist to the 5-HT2C receptor, which controls appetite.

NeonMind established a medical services division with the goal of launching NeonMind-branded specialty

mental health clinics in Canada that incorporate evidence-backed innovative treatments to address a variety of

mental health needs.

NeonMind's consumer division currently sells NeonMind branded coffee products in Canada through

NeonMind's direct to consumer e-commerce platform, and it has plans to launch dietary supplements in the

United States in the near future.
